Astorga is one of the towns which lies on one of the main routes of the pilgrimage to Santiago de Compostela. The 'French route' starts at the French Pyrenees and passes through Burgos, Leon and Astorga.

Pre History The timeline of Galician history that includes Astorga has artifactual evidence stretching back over 200,000 years, predating the Paleolithic. 210 km (130 mi) away from Astorga in the Atapuerca Mountains ( Sierra de Atapuerca) exists a rich fossil record of the earliest humans in Spain.

The Church of Santa Marta Santa Martha is the patron saint of Astorga. The tiny church dedicated to her stands in the shadow of the Cathedral. Chocolate Museum The museum can be found within three minutes walk from Plaza Mayor. A real Mecca for serious chocoholics or fans. Astorga is the place where chocolate was first introduced to Europe.

El Camino de Santiago desde Astorga se compone de 259,3 kilómetros que se dividen en 11 etapas distintas. Al formar parte del Camino Francés, se puede atravesar tanto en bicicleta, a caballo como andando. La ruta empieza desde Astorga y termina en Santiago de Compostela, pasando por todos los ayuntamientos que encontrarás a continuación.
